Trivia, insights & behind the scenes
Shot during perestroika, the film captures a system literally eating itself—bureaucracy as horror before the USSR collapsed.
The city 'Zerograd' shares its name with the mathematical concept of zero, suggesting a null state where identity and progress cancel out.
